Hypersensitivity vs․ Hyposensitivity

Sensory processing differences in autism manifest in two primary ways: hypersensitivity and hyposensitivity․ Hypersensitivity‚ or sensory defensiveness‚ involves an exaggerated response to stimuli – a sound might be painfully loud‚ a touch intensely irritating‚ or bright lights overwhelmingly distracting․

Conversely‚ hyposensitivity presents as a reduced responsiveness; individuals may seek out intense sensory input‚ like crashing into objects‚ craving tight squeezes‚ or displaying a high pain tolerance․ The CARS assessment‚ available as a PDF resource‚ aids professionals in documenting these sensory profiles․

Understanding whether a child is over- or under-responsive is critical for creating supportive environments and developing effective interventions․ CARS observations contribute to this understanding‚ informing strategies to manage sensory overload or provide appropriate sensory enrichment․

Common Sensory Challenges

Individuals with autism frequently experience a range of sensory challenges impacting daily life․ Auditory sensitivities can manifest as distress from everyday sounds like sirens or vacuum cleaners‚ while visual sensitivities might involve discomfort with fluorescent lighting or patterned backgrounds․

Tactile sensitivities often lead to aversion to certain clothing textures or being touched unexpectedly․ Vestibular and proprioceptive sensitivities can cause difficulties with balance‚ coordination‚ or a need for constant movement․

The Childhood Autism Rating Scale (CARS)‚ often accessed as a PDF‚ helps clinicians document the specific sensory difficulties a child presents․ Recognizing these challenges is crucial for creating supportive environments and tailoring interventions․

Auditory Sensitivities

Auditory sensitivities are a common characteristic among individuals on the autism spectrum‚ often leading to significant distress․ Everyday sounds‚ such as those from sirens‚ hand dryers‚ or even background chatter‚ can be perceived as overwhelmingly loud or painful․

This isn’t simply a matter of disliking noise; it’s a neurological difference in how the brain processes auditory information․ Individuals may exhibit behaviors like covering their ears‚ becoming agitated‚ or experiencing anxiety in response to certain sounds․

The Childhood Autism Rating Scale (CARS)‚ available as a PDF resource‚ allows clinicians to document the presence and severity of these auditory sensitivities‚ informing individualized support plans․

Tactile Sensitivities

Tactile sensitivities‚ or difficulties processing touch‚ are frequently observed in individuals with autism‚ ranging from aversion to certain textures to seeking intense tactile input․ Clothing labels‚ specific fabrics‚ or even light touch can be perceived as irritating or painful․

Conversely‚ some individuals may crave deep pressure or enjoy repetitive tactile experiences․ These sensitivities can significantly impact daily routines‚ self-care‚ and social interactions․

The Childhood Autism Rating Scale (CARS)‚ often available as a downloadable PDF‚ assists clinicians in systematically evaluating these tactile processing differences․

Utilizing CARS results allows for the development of individualized strategies‚ such as sensory diets or adapted clothing‚ to enhance comfort and participation in meaningful activities․

Vestibular and Proprioceptive Sensitivities

Vestibular sensitivities relate to difficulties processing movement and spatial orientation‚ while proprioceptive sensitivities involve challenges with body awareness․ These often co-occur in individuals with autism‚ impacting coordination‚ balance‚ and motor skills․

Some may exhibit fear of heights or aversion to spinning‚ while others actively seek out movement experiences like rocking or jumping․ Difficulties with proprioception can manifest as clumsiness or a need for firm pressure․

The Childhood Autism Rating Scale (CARS)‚ frequently accessed as a PDF resource‚ provides a framework for assessing these sensory processing differences․

Analyzing CARS data informs targeted interventions‚ such as occupational therapy incorporating movement-based activities‚ to improve body awareness and enhance overall functioning․

Sensory Bags and Environmental Adaptations

Sensory bags‚ increasingly recognized as valuable support tools – often discussed alongside CARS assessment resources available as a PDF – provide immediate relief from overwhelming stimuli․

These personalized kits contain items like noise-canceling headphones‚ fidget toys‚ weighted objects‚ and visual aids‚ empowering individuals to self-regulate in challenging environments․

Environmental adaptations‚ informed by CARS profiles identifying specific sensory sensitivities‚ are equally crucial․

This includes adjusting lighting (reducing fluorescent glare)‚ minimizing background noise‚ creating quiet spaces‚ and offering tactile alternatives to harsh textures․

Current Research on Sensory Traits and Autism

Ongoing research continues to illuminate the complex relationship between sensory traits and autism‚ often utilizing assessment tools like the Childhood Autism Rating Scale (CARS)‚ available in PDF format for clinical use․

Recent twin studies suggest that sensory sensitivities may not be directly caused by autism itself‚ but rather represent co-occurring traits with shared genetic influences․

This challenges previous assumptions and highlights the importance of understanding the underlying neurological mechanisms driving these sensory differences․
